4,295 Shares in Quanta Services, Inc. (NYSE:PWR) Purchased by Allstate Corp

Quanta Services logo with Construction background

Allstate Corp purchased a new position in shares of Quanta Services, Inc. (NYSE:PWR - Free Report) during the 4th qu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the SEC. The firm purchased 4,295 shares of the construction company's stock, valued at approximately $1,357,000.

A number of other large investors have also bought and sold shares of the stock. Geneos Wealth Management Inc. grew its stake in shares of Quanta Services by 0.7% in the fourth quarter. Geneos Wealth Management Inc. now owns 4,167 shares of the construction company's stock worth $1,317,000 after purchasing an additional 29 shares during the last quarter. Commonwealth Financial Services LLC grew its position in shares of Quanta Services by 2.6% in the 4th quarter. Commonwealth Financial Services LLC now owns 1,152 shares of the construction company's stock worth $364,000 after buying an additional 29 shares during the last quarter. HB Wealth Management LLC increased its stake in shares of Quanta Services by 0.9% during the fourth quarter. HB Wealth Management LLC now owns 3,323 shares of the construction company's stock valued at $1,050,000 after buying an additional 31 shares during the period. Moody Lynn & Lieberson LLC lifted its stake in Quanta Services by 0.5% in the fourth quarter. Moody Lynn & Lieberson LLC now owns 6,141 shares of the construction company's stock worth $1,941,000 after acquiring an additional 32 shares during the period. Finally, Resurgent Financial Advisors LLC boosted its holdings in Quanta Services by 0.7% in the third quarter. Resurgent Financial Advisors LLC now owns 4,773 shares of the construction company's stock valued at $1,423,000 after acquiring an additional 33 shares in the last quarter. 90.49% of the stock is owned by hedge funds and other institutional investors.

Quanta Services (NYSE:PWR -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, February 20th. The construction company reported $2.74 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$2.62 by $0.12. Quanta Services had a return on equity of 18.00% and a net margin of 3.82%. The business had revenue of $6.55 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$6.61 billion. As a group, equities analysts anticipate that Quanta Services, Inc. will post 9.34 EPS for the current year.

About Quanta Services

(Free Report)

Quanta Services, Inc provides infrastructure solutions for the electric and gas utility, renewable energy, communications, and pipeline and energy industries in the United States, Canada, Australia, and internationally. The company's Electric Power Infrastructure Solutions segment engages in the design, procurement, construction, upgrade, repair, and maintenance of electric power transmission and distribution infrastructure and substation facilities; installation, maintenance, and upgrade of electric power infrastructure projects; installation of smart grid technologies on electric power networks; and design, installation, maintenance, and repair of commercial and industrial wirings.
